The Trigrams

Feng shui trigrams bamboo garden The Trigrams of the I Ching, are taken from a complexline system that was developed before written history by Fu Xi. They expressthe principals of civilization.

Trigram means simply, three lines.  The Trigrams inFeng Shui are a set of eight symbols that are a combination of three broken orunbroken lines or a combination of both.

Theunbroken lines are yang (Male) and the broken lines are yin (Female).

The lines represent three levels of the Trinity ofEarth, Heaven and Man. Earth the bottom, Man the middle and Heaven the toplevel. They also amongst other things, for example, represent family;Illustrated left is the column of trigrams with Chi’en, male absolute yangtop down to Kun female absolute Yin bottom.

Trigrams are representative of many other  different things on many different levels. They have been used as a part of theChinese philosophy for thousands of years,


Thereare two traditional arrangements where the Trigrams are arranged around anoctahedron, aneight-sided symbol called the Pa Kua or Ba Gua. These arrangements relate tospecific compass directions on a Pa Kua. They are known as the Early HeavenSequence, Xian Tian Pa Kua, and Later Heaven Sequence, the Hou Tian PaKua.

The FourCelestial Animals or Protectors

 

Bamboo grasses and feng shui celestial animals

"Qin Long"

In China the common practice of Feng Shui corresponds tothe Chinese cosmology of correlative thinking. The ancient Chinese believe thatthe good Qi. 'The stuff of life', 'The Dragons Breath' the Sheng comes from theSouth. China is situated mostly in the temperate zones and therefore whenfacing South at midday anywhere in China you are facing towards the sun andit’s benevolent warmth and light. At your back will be the cold mountainsand winds of the Northern Steppes and the invading hoards. It is consideredthat a house that faces South is very auspicious and that is why on the Chinesegeomantic compass the South is always at the top.

InAncient China,heaven was divided into the four celestial quadrants of the FourCelestial Animals or Protectors. These quadrants protectively surround thecentral region of the heavenly palace. The Chinese consider that an ideal sitefor a house is in a location protected by all the Four Celestial animals. Whenconsidering a location there should be; most importantly, protection from coldwind at the back of the property provided by a crescent of hills.

These hills represent the BlackTurtle“Xuan-wu”. In front of the property,the land should slopegently away, and if there is a meandering stream or river at the front thenthis would be considered most auspicious. The Red Phoenix represents this frontarea. This area in front of the facing direction is also known as the“Ming Tang”, The Bright Hallway. As you stand looking out from theproperties facing direction, with the Black Turtle“Xuan-wu” behindyou, and the Red Phoenix “Zhu-que” in front of you, there should beideally to your right a low undulating hill which is referred to as the WhiteTiger “Bai-hu”.

O n the opposite side to your left should be another lowhill a little higher than the White Tiger but lower than the Black turtle,which is the Azure or Green Dragon“Qin-long”.The perfect orientationshould of course be with the Red Phoenix to the South, the Turtle to the North,the White Tiger to the West and the Azure Dragon to the East of the property.However, in practice it is very rare that it is ever possible to achieve thisconfiguration, unless you are fortunate enough to be designing your ownhome

When the form of the land or the arrangement of thebuilding is such that we cannot face South, we should still try to maintain theconfiguration of the Four Celestial Animal based the properties facingdirection. Thatmeans the Red Phoenix is to the front as you look out from  your frontdoor or  facing direction. This configuration is very useful when planninglandscape areas like the garden to create the right form, by symbolicallyadding a row of bamboo such Semiarundaria Fastuos a  tosymbolize the Azure Dragon or placing a water feature or pond in the front ofthe property and a rockery or row of Fargesia nitida  at the back tosymbolize the protection of the Black Turtle
